4 Items on Instructure’s To-Do List After the Sale of the Canvas LMS Provider

Edsurge

The company in the interim is led by Charles Goodman, an operating partner at Thoma Bravo and former CEO of Thoma Bravo portfolio company Frontline Education, which provides administrative tools to more than 12,000 educational institutions. The company is also on the search for a new CFO. Goodman will only lead the company temporarily.
